Cartago, Costa Rica — Cartago, Costa Rica – Terumo Blood and Cell Technologies (Terumo BCT), a global leader in medical technology, is significantly expanding its presence in Costa Rica with the launch of a new Research and Development (R&D) Center of Excellence in Cartago. This announcement follows the successful opening of their manufacturing plant in Cartago in October 2021, demonstrating the company’s continued investment in the region.
The new R&D center will initially focus on engineering support, a crucial function ensuring the safety, reliability, and performance of Terumo BCT’s comprehensive portfolio of medical devices and software. This includes managing the lifecycle and continuous improvement of existing product lines, vital for maintaining customer satisfaction and ensuring a reliable global supply of life-saving medical technologies used daily by healthcare professionals and patients.

The Cartago facility will collaborate closely with Terumo BCT’s global network of R&D Centers of Excellence, including those in Lakewood, Colorado (USA) and Thiruvananthapuram, India, as well as other Terumo Centers of Excellence already established in the region. This interconnected network will provide Costa Rican employees with access to global collaboration, cross-training, and technical career paths in medical device engineering.

Terumo BCT plans to hire up to thirty specialized professionals in electromechanical and software engineering for medical devices over the next year, reinforcing its investment in Costa Rica’s skilled workforce and innovation potential. The company is actively seeking candidates with experience in Electrical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Software Engineering, Systems Engineering, Design Quality Engineering, and Project Management. Recruitment will begin May 9th and 10th at the PROCOMER Talent Costa Rica job fair at the Costa Rica Convention Center.

About Terumo BCT:
Terumo Blood and Cell Technologies is a global leader in medical technology dedicated to providing innovative solutions for blood and cell collection, processing, and therapy. Their products, software, and services enable customers to collect and process blood and cells to treat complex diseases and conditions, ultimately improving patient care worldwide.

About PROCOMER:
PROCOMER is the Costa Rican Foreign Trade Promotion Agency, dedicated to promoting the country’s exports and attracting foreign investment. They play a key role in connecting Costa Rican businesses with international markets and fostering economic growth.
